Subject: [PATCH 1/2] arm64: meson: enable g12a clock controller
Date: Fri, 8 Feb 2019 11:14:04 +0100 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20190208101405.25699-2-jbrunet@baylibre.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20190208101405.25699-1-jbrunet@baylibre.com>
Enable the g12a clock controller for ARCH_MESON
Signed-off-by: Jerome Brunet <jbrunet@baylibre.com>
---
arch/arm64/Kconfig.platforms | 4 +++-
1 file changed, 3 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/arch/arm64/Kconfig.platforms b/arch/arm64/Kconfig.platforms
index 819e74ae9224..d0e0bd4af05d 100644
--- a/arch/arm64/Kconfig.platforms
+++ b/arch/arm64/Kconfig.platforms
@@ -114,9 +114,11 @@ config ARCH_MESON
select PINCTRL_MESON
select COMMON_CLK_GXBB
select COMMON_CLK_AXG
+ select COMMON_CLK_G12A
select MESON_IRQ_GPIO
help
- This enables support for the Amlogic S905 SoCs.
+ This enables support for the arm64 based Amlogic SoCs
+ such as the s905, S905X/D, S912, A113X/D or S905X/D2
config ARCH_MVEBU
bool "Marvell EBU SoC Family"
--
2.20.1
